How To Play Wordle And What Its Rules Are

Wordle completed a year in June 2022. The guessing game created by US-based software engineer Josh Wardle last year was an instant hit, with players finding the brain exercise exciting. The New York Times bought the game in January 2022. 

Wordle rules are simple. You have six chances to guess the five-letter randomly-generated word, which is released every midnight. The small squares where you fill in the letters turn green, yellow or grey, suggesting if you are right. 

A green box means the letter is in the right location.

If the box turns yellow, it means your guess is right but the letter is not in the right place.

A grey box means the letter is incorrect.

Wordle 595 Hints And Answer

  • The word has two vowels
  • There is no duplicate letter
  • It is an adjective 
  • The vowels are ‘U’ and ‘I’ 
  • The last letter is ‘T’  

We hope you found the hints useful. If not, then read on and see the correct answer.

The Wordle 595 answer is ‘UNLIT’.  The word is used to refer to something that is not burning or has been lit yet. An ‘unlit’ place has no lights.
